在ubuntu 22.04中编译的
用的分支是openEuler-25.03
这是什么原因呢
我从24.03-LTS编译到25.03每个版本都编译不成功
ing@ling-virtual-machine:~/buildwork/build/orangepi5$ cd /home/ling
ling@ling-virtual-machine:~$ rm -rf ./buildwork/
ling@ling-virtual-machine:~$ oebuild init buildwork -b openEuler-25.03
2025-06-01 19:58:35,924 - INFO - init buildwork successful
There is a build configuration example file under buildwork/.oebuild/compile.yaml.sample,
if you want to block complex generate instructions, you can directly copy a configuration file,
and then modify it according to your own needs, and then execute
`oebuild generate -c <compile_dir>`.
please execute the follow commands next
cd /home/ling/buildwork
oebuild update
ling@ling-virtual-machine:~$ cd buildwork/
ling@ling-virtual-machine:~/buildwork$ oebuild update
2025-06-01 19:58:43,532 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-openeuler ...
remote: Counting objects: 100% (4381/4381), done.
remote: Compressing objects: 100% (3722/3722), done.
Receiving objects: 100% (4381/4381), 41.70 MiB | 4.21 MiB/s, done.
Resolving deltas: 100% (279/279), done.
2025-06-01 19:58:54,838 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-openeuler successful
2025-06-01 19:58:54,873 - INFO - Pull swr.cn-north-4.myhuaweicloud.com/openeuler-embedded/openeuler-container:latest ...
latest: Pulling from openeuler-embedded/openeuler-container
Digest: sha256:5c9e3084a2245629980f59038b8e9991f96a343955b5164283a7a3e9ba705b94
Status: Image is up to date for swr.cn-north-4.myhuaweicloud.com/openeuler-embedded/openeuler-container:latest
swr.cn-north-4.myhuaweicloud.com/openeuler-embedded/openeuler-container:latest
2025-06-01 19:58:55,587 - INFO - finishd pull swr.cn-north-4.myhuaweicloud.com/openeuler-embedded/openeuler-container:latest ...
yocto-poky
2025-06-01 19:58:56,057 - INFO - Fetching into /home/ling/buildwork/src/yocto-poky ...
remote: Counting objects: 100% (6864/6864), done.
remote: Compressing objects: 100% (6153/6153), done.
Receiving objects: 100% (6864/6864), 15.77 MiB | 2.09 MiB/s, done.
Resolving deltas: 100% (415/415), done.
2025-06-01 19:59:05,127 - INFO - Fetching into /home/ling/buildwork/src/yocto-poky successful
yocto-meta-openembedded
2025-06-01 19:59:05,139 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-openembedded ...
remote: Counting objects: 100% (8187/8187), done.
remote: Compressing objects: 100% (6755/6755), done.
Receiving objects: 100% (8187/8187), 4.07 MiB | 1011.00 KiB/s, done.
Resolving deltas: 100% (912/912), done.
2025-06-01 19:59:10,584 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-openembedded successful
ling@ling-virtual-machine:~/buildwork$ oebuild generate -p orangepi5 -d orangepi5
2025-06-01 19:59:18,539 - INFO -
generate compile.yaml successful
please run follow command:
=============================================
cd /home/ling/buildwork/build/orangepi5
oebuild bitbake
=============================================
ling@ling-virtual-machine:~/buildwork$ cd build/orangepi5/
ling@ling-virtual-machine:~/buildwork/build/orangepi5$ oebuild bitbake
yocto-poky
2025-06-01 19:59:35,081 - INFO - Fetching into /home/ling/buildwork/src/yocto-poky ...
2025-06-01 19:59:35,159 - INFO - Fetching into /home/ling/buildwork/src/yocto-poky successful
yocto-meta-openembedded
2025-06-01 19:59:35,166 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-openembedded ...
2025-06-01 19:59:35,304 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-openembedded successful
yocto-meta-rockchip
2025-06-01 19:59:35,315 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-rockchip ...
remote: Counting objects: 100% (729/729), done.
remote: Compressing objects: 100% (443/443), done.
Receiving objects: 100% (729/729), 530.13 KiB | 583.00 KiB/s, done.
Resolving deltas: 100% (351/351), done.
2025-06-01 19:59:37,182 - INFO - Fetching into /home/ling/buildwork/src/yocto-meta-rockchip successful
2025-06-01 19:59:37,201 - INFO - Bitbake starting ...
Welcome to 6.8.0-60-generic
System information as of time: Sun Jun 1 11:59:38 UTC 2025
System load: 0.33
Memory used: 31.8%
Swap used: 1.1%
Usage On: 81%
IP address: 192.168.229.133
IP address: 172.17.0.1
Users online: 0
To run a command as administrator(user "root"),use "sudo <command>".
Welcome to the openEuler Embedded build environment, where you
can run [bitbake recipe] to build what you want, or you ran
run [bitbake -h] for help
[openeuler@ling-virtual-machine orangepi5]$ bitbake openeuler-image
Loading cache: 100% | | ETA: --:--:--
Loaded 0 entries from dependency cache.
Parsing recipes: 100% |######################################################################################################################################################################################################################| Time: 0:03:13
Parsing of 2697 .bb files complete (0 cached, 2697 parsed). 4248 targets, 428 skipped, 0 masked, 0 errors.
NOTE: Resolving any missing task queue dependencies
ERROR: Nothing RPROVIDES '${RK_WIFIBT_FIRMWARES}' (but /usr1/openeuler/src/yocto-poky/meta/recipes-core/packagegroups/packagegroup-base.bb RDEPENDS on or otherwise requires it)
NOTE: Runtime target '${RK_WIFIBT_FIRMWARES}' is unbuildable, removing...
Missing or unbuildable dependency chain was: ['${RK_WIFIBT_FIRMWARES}']
NOTE: Runtime target 'packagegroup-base-extended' is unbuildable, removing...
Missing or unbuildable dependency chain was: ['packagegroup-base-extended', '${RK_WIFIBT_FIRMWARES}']
ERROR: Required build target 'openeuler-image' has no buildable providers.
Missing or unbuildable dependency chain was: ['openeuler-image', 'packagegroup-base-extended', '${RK_WIFIBT_FIRMWARES}']